A shocking novel of adolescent anger and social disorder. Dragged from the influences he so enjoyed in London, a young boy spies on his sister and father sharing an intimate bath. As his obsession with their relationship grows, so does the need to end it in whatever manner necessary.
Author: Alexander Stuart
Format: Paperback, 336 pages, 129mm x 198mm
Published: 1999, Transworld Publishers Ltd, United Kingdom
Genre: General & Literary Fiction
